Shares of Omineca Mining and Metals Ltd. (CVE:OMM – Get Free Report) were down 13% during trading on Wednesday . The company traded as low as C$0.10 and last traded at C$0.10. Approximately 311,921 shares traded hands during mid-day trading, a decline of 34% from the average daily volume of 473,518 shares. The stock had previously closed at C$0.12.
Omineca Mining and Metals Price Performance
The company has a market cap of C$26.21 million, a price-to-earnings ratio of -10.00 and a beta of -2.26. The stock has a 50 day simple moving average of C$0.09 and a two-hundred day simple moving average of C$0.07.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 183.65, a current ratio of 0.96 and a quick ratio of 0.41.
Omineca Mining and Metals Company Profile
Omineca Mining and Metals Ltd., a junior resource company, explores for and develops mineral resources in Canada. Its flagship project is the Wingdam gold project covering an area of 50,000 hectares located in the prolific Barkerville gold camp in central British Columbia. The company holds interest in the Fraser Canyon project and Mouse Mountain Project located in British Columbia. The company was incorporated in 2011 and is based in Saskatoon, Canada.
